卫生应急演练中新技术应用现状、挑战与展望 被引量:1

Application Status,Challenges and Prospects of New Technologies in Health Emergency Drills

摘要 文章着眼于传统卫生应急演练在场景模拟、数据利用、跨域协同及资源调配等环节的不足,深入剖析虚拟现实(virtual reality,VR)、增强现实(augmented reality,AR)、大数据与人工智能、5G通信、物联网及情景构建等前沿技术,通过文献分析、案例研究和专家访谈构建技术需求框架,创新性提出“三维融合”技术框架,推动智能技术与卫生应急演练深度融合。实证显示,基于该框架的综合演练系统显著缩短应急响应时间,提升资源调配效率与决策准确率,5G物联网技术在跨区域协同中大幅降低数据传输延迟、加快方案生成速度。尽管技术集成面临数据安全、系统兼容及法规冲突等挑战,研究仍证实智能技术融合可有效突破传统演练瓶颈,为卫生应急体系数字化转型提供理论与实践支撑。 This article focused on the shortcomings of traditional health emergency drills in scene simulation,data utilization,crossdomain collaboration and resource allocation,and deeply analyzed cutting-edge technologies such as virtual reality(VR),augmented reality(AR),big data and artificial intelligence,5G communication,Internet of things and scenario construction.Through literature analysis,case studies and expert interviews,a technical requirements framework was constructed.The"three-dimensional integration"technology framework was innovatively proposed to promote the deep integration of intelligent technology and health emergency drill.The empirical results show that the comprehensive drill system based on the framework can significantly shorten the emergency response time,improve the efficiency of resource allocation and the accuracy of decision-making.5G Internet of things technology can significantly reduce the data transmission delay and accelerate the plan generation speed in cross-regional collaboration.Although technology integration faces challenges such as data security,system compatibility and regulatory conflicts,the research has confirmed that intelligent technology integration can effectively break through the bottleneck of traditional exercises,and provide theoretical and practical support for the digital transformation of the health emergency system.
